Transaction dd8193d7660263f0d12be371c8a0b4adc1e6c42a27eb684a50a4da92fcd5ed86
1 Input
1 Output
-
dd8193d7660263f0d12be371c8a0b4adc1e6c42a27eb684a50a4da92fcd5ed86:0
- value
- 2120736
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dcb93a7f536e58460c57ded0feaf072539be4587 OP_EQUAL
- address
- 3Mp6UeaDXBKAo5u2eLGc8Dk7zNg9tYFo9b